Founded originally as a village within Woodbridge Township, Metuchen, New Jersey, is a borough in Middlesex County with an engaging history and a vibrant community spirit. It was incorporated as a borough by an act of the New Jersey Legislature in 1900, separating itself both politically and geographically from its parent township. As of the latest census, the borough is home to approximately 14,000 residents who enjoy the charm of small-town living with easy access to the amenities and opportunities of the larger surrounding area. Metuchen is nicknamed "The Brainy Borough," a title that reflects the high value its citizens place on education and cultural enrichment.
Education is a cornerstone of the Metuchen community, and this is reflected in the quality of its schools. Metuchen School District serves as the key public education institution, overseeing schools like Metuchen High School, which consistently ranks high for its academic achievements. For parents seeking private alternatives, Saint Joseph High School stands out, with reviews often highlighting its commitment to developing well-rounded young adults. In addition to K-12 education, the town offers various resources to students, including the Metuchen Public Library which provides not only a wealth of books and materials but also educational programs and community events. Although there are no universities located directly within Metuchen, the proximity to Rutgers University in nearby New Brunswick makes it an accessible option for higher education.

About Algebra & Algebra Tutoring
Algebra, at its core, is a branch of mathematics that deals with symbols and the rules for manipulating these symbols. It is a unifying thread of almost all of mathematics and includes everything from solving elementary equations to abstractions such as groups, rings, and fields.
The most common type of algebra many are familiar with is elementary algebra, which is often taught in middle and high school. This type of algebra moves students from arithmetic that deals with numbers to more abstract concepts where numbers are represented by symbols, typically letters. Beyond this, we have abstract algebra, linear algebra, boolean algebra, and algebraic geometry, among others, each with its specific focus and complexity.
Related entities to algebra include arithmetic, which is its simpler counterpart, calculus, which often uses algebraic manipulation of equations, and statistics, where algebraic expressions are used to represent data relationships. Algebra is also deeply connected to discrete mathematics, which includes the study of algorithms and computation.
When tutoring someone who is struggling with algebra, it is essential to adopt a strategy that builds a strong conceptual foundation. One effective strategy is to use real-life examples that make abstract concepts more relatable. Tutors should ensure the basics are solid, such as operations with numbers, before moving to more complex operations with variables. Practice is also paramount, as it helps reinforce newly learned skills. Additionally, employing visual teaching aids and hands-on activities can facilitate understanding for students who are visual or kinesthetic learners.
Among the most common concepts in algebra are variables, expressions, equations, functions, and inequalities. Basic operations with algebraic expressions, such as simplifying terms and solving linear equations, are fundamental. On the other hand, some of the most difficult concepts might include factoring complex polynomials, working with irrational or complex numbers, and understanding higher-level abstractions in abstract algebra or non-linear systems in linear algebra.
In essence, the key to mastering algebra lies in structured learning that incrementally builds on each concept, ensuring that the foundation is strong enough to support more complex ideas, coupled with ample practice and application in varied contexts to solidify understanding.
